Beartrap Ponds is a short, accessible trail featuring a modest elevation gain that leads to scenic alpine ponds in the Montana wilderness. This out-and-back hike offers excellent views and wildlife viewing opportunities in a compact package, making it ideal for families and those seeking a quick mountain experience without extensive commitment.
